5.2.21 Reset Absolute Encoder (ABS_RST)

5.2.21 Reset Absolute Encoder (ABS_RST)
The ABS_RST command resets the multiturn data in the absolute encoder to 0. If an Encoder Backup
Alarm (A.810) or Encoder Checksum Alarm (A.820) occurs when the ABS_RST command is
executed, the encoder will be reset. The ABS_RST command can be executed to reset the encoder's
multiturn data to 0 when these alarms occur or when the machine is being used for the first time.

• If the ABS_RST command is executed while an A.81 alarm exists,
the alarm clear operation will have to be performed twice before
communication can be synchronized again.
• The ABS_RST command is valid for Σ-II and Σ-III Series
SERVOPACKs. A command error will occur if the ABS_RST
command is executed for a Σ Series SERVOPACK. A command
error will also occur if the ABS_RST command is executed when
an incremental encoder is being used (even if it is being used as an
absolute encoder).

When the absolute encoder has been reset, communication will be disconnected between the Machine
Controller and the SERVOPACK. The zero point setting completed and zero point return completed
status will thus be cleared. Clear the alarm and re-establish communication, and then execute the ZRET
or ZSET command.
